Heat Treatment Becoming London’s Most Effective Solution
As chemical sprays continue to fail in many cases, London is now experiencing a major shift toward heat-based eradication. Heat treatment is widely regarded as the most successful method for complete elimination because it destroys adult insects, nymphs and eggs in a single visit.
Heat reaches deep inside bed frames, mattresses, carpets, furniture joints and structural gaps where sprays cannot penetrate. This makes it especially effective in London’s mixed housing stock, where older buildings hide countless voids and modern flats concentrate heat indoors.

Why London Is a Bed Bug Hotspot This Winter
Experts say the capital’s unique environment makes the problem especially persistent.
- London has one of the highest luggage turnover rates in Europe
- Shared living spaces create easy transmission routes
- Winter heating accelerates reproductive cycles
- Rental churn spreads infestations between tenants
- Tourism levels have returned to pre-pandemic highs
These factors combined create the perfect conditions for rapid activity across the city.
How Residents Can Spot the Signs Early
ThermoPest advises Londoners to watch for early symptoms, including small rust-coloured marks on sheets, tiny dark specks in mattress seams, clusters of bites, or a sweet, musty smell near beds and sofas. Early detection makes treatment far more efficient and prevents spread to neighbouring rooms or floors.
